Job Description: Provides intervention and rehabilitation to adults and/or infants, toddlers and preschoolers at multiple sites in the area. As part of a team, the SLP completes speech, language, and swallowing assessments and treatments according to departmental procedure, best practices and established standards of practice, professional competency.
